Johnson, 71, died Monday, Dec. 27, 2004 at East Georgia Regional Medical Center in Statesboro after a short illness. Graveside services were held 11 a.m. Wednesday, Dec. 29, at the Johnson Family Cemetery with the Rev. Bobby Taylor Jr. officiating. Mr. Johnson was born in Jenkins County and was retired from the U.S. Navy after 21 years where he was a veteran of the Korean War. He was also a retired welding instructor for Swainsboro Technical College. He was a deacon for many years at Deep Creek Baptist Church and was a member of Rosemary Baptist Church.
